Abstract

"Liquid core length is a very important parameter of the process of continuous casting, which directly reflects the cooling status in secondary cooling zone and solidification rate of the slab. In this paper, the billet caster in some steel plant in China was chosen as the prototype of simulating. A numerical simulating model for calculating the liquid core length of continuous casting billet was built by ProCAST software, which was verified reasonable and accurate by pin-shooting technique. Based on the model, the relationships between casting speed, casting temperature and liquid core length of casting billet were found, which was very practically useful for the workers on sit to improve casting billet quality. IntroductionContinuous casting process developed very rapidly because of the high metal yield, energy saving, and low-cost 111• And the quality requirements of continuous casting billet for customers became higher and higher with the fast development of economic121• Internal defect usually is the major quality problem for continuous casting billet[3•61 , which is influenced by the solidification process of casting billet, especially the solidification process of liquid core17•81 • So it is very important to study on the relationship between casting parameters and the liquid core length which means the distance between the crystallizer meniscus and the casting billet solidification end-point. In practical production process, the workers usually control the quality of casting billet according to the liquid core length."
